Stanardsville Historic District
About this property
Stanardsville Historic District is a national historic district located at Stanardsville, Greene County, Virginia. The district encompasses 146 contributing buildings, 4 contributing sites, 9 contributing structures, and 8 contributing objects in the Town of Stanardsville. It includes the Courthouse Square district and surrounding commercial and residential areas. Notable buildings include the Stanardsville Methodist Church, Grace Episcopal Church (1901), Lafayette Hotel (c. 1840), Gibbons Store (c. 1845), John Sims house (1850), Greene County Chamber of Commerce (c. 1850), Forest Hill Academy (c. 1858), and Stanardsville Motor Company (1930). Located in the district is the separately listed Greene County Courthouse.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 2004.

When was Stanardsville Historic District listed on the National Register?
Stanardsville Historic District was listed on the National Register of Historic Places on May 26, 2004.
What type of historic resource is Stanardsville Historic District?
Stanardsville Historic District is classified as a district in the National Register of Historic Places.
